About The Position

Turner & Townsend is seeking an experienced Senior CSA Estimator to deliver cost management and estimating services across major capital programs. This role specializes in Civil, Structural, and Architectural (Core & Shell) estimating for large‑scale data center and mission‑critical industrial projects, including multi‑building campus developments, new greenfield facilities, and complex expansion programs across a national portfolio. The Senior CSA Estimator will serve as a technical expert, provide guidance to project teams, and contribute to consistent estimating standards across the organization. The ideal candidate has deep CSA estimating experience within mission‑critical environments and a strong understanding of large‑scale, fast‑paced construction delivery models.

Requirements

  • Advanced technical understanding of estimating and cost management processes.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Engineering, Construction Management, Quantity Surveying, or a related technical field.
  • Minimum 7–10 years of experience preparing and reviewing large‑scale CSA estimates.
  • Proven expertise in Civil, Structural, and Architectural (Core & Shell) estimating and strong understanding of related engineering and design disciplines.
  • Experience in mission‑critical sectors such as data centers, high‑tech manufacturing, industrial, or large commercial construction projects.
  • Excellent written, verbal, and presentation skills with the ability to communicate at an executive stakeholder level.
  • Strong organizational skills and ability to manage multiple workstreams in a fast‑paced environment.
  • Deep understanding of construction procurement methodologies and contract structures.
  • Experience facilitating value engineering, value management, and life‑cycle cost analysis discussions.
  • Demonstrated client‑facing experience with the ability to lead presentations, workshops, and estimate reviews.

Nice To Haves

  • Hands‑on experience with CostX (2D/3D takeoff, assemblies, and workbooks) is highly preferred.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office; familiarity with AutoCAD, Navisworks, or similar technical tools pre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Lead preparation of detailed CSA cost estimates and cost plans, including development, analysis, and presentation of final cost plans to clients.
  • Estimate confidently across all project phases; conceptual, programming, schematic, design development, and detailed design.
  • Lead bid reviews, including detailed evaluation of contractor proposals, clarifications, and comparative analyses.
  • Drive benchmarking efforts, leveraging internal and external cost data to support cost validation and program‑level reporting.
  • Lead value engineering (VE) reviews and work sessions, identifying cost‑optimization strategies and design efficiencies.
  • Support feasibility studies and lead preparation of procurement and tender documentation.
  • Direct procurement activities including prequalification, bid list development, bid evaluations, bid summaries, and contract documentation.
  • Perform independent cost checks, valuations, and earned‑value reviews on large or complex projects.
  • Cultivate strong working relationships with clients, contractors, design teams, and internal project teams.
  • Mentor and provide technical oversight to junior and mid-level estimators.
  • Contribute to business development by identifying service opportunities and supporting proposal content as needed.
  • Support continuous improvement of internal estimating tools, templates, data sets, and delivery processes.
  • SOX control responsibilities may be part of this role and must be adhered to where applicable.
